Cebu Pacific passenger numbers up 12% in 3Q2011

Cebu Pacific reports (18-Oct-2011) the following traffic highlights for the three months ended Sep-2011:

  • Passenger numbers: 2.8 million, +12% year-on-year;
    • International: 660,000, +22%;
    • Domestic: 2.1 million;
  • Load factor: 84%;

Passenger numbers to/from Taiwan rose by 60% year-on-year in Q3 2011, while passengers to/from Vietnam grew by 56%. Traffic to/from South Korea also grew by 58% year-on-year in Q3 2011.

Cebu Pacific: "The number of CEB passengers grew faster than CEB's seat capacity in Q3 2011, so we are very happy with our growth on a traditionally lean travel season domestically. We expect these figures to surge further upward with long holidays, more flights and four new Airbus A320 aircraft that enter into service in the 4th quarter of this year," CEB VP for Marketing and Distribution, Candice Iyog. Source: Company statement, 18-Oct-2011.
